RESOLUTION RELATING TO THE ISSUANCE AND SALE OF A GENERAL
OBLIGATION CAPITAL NOTES; AUTHORIZING PARTICIPATION IN
LEAGUE OF CITIES INSURANCE TRUST CAPITAL NOTE PROGRAM
WHEREAS, Minnesota Statutes, section 168.616 sets out a state policy in favor
of replacing Bleachers having structural or design defects that create safety hazards for
their users. It is determined that some of the Bleachers located at the Lakeville Ames
Arena are affected by this policy and therefore is seeking a loan in the amount of
$220,144; and
WHEREAS, all Minnesota cities and the City of Lakeville in particular, are
authorized by Minnesota Statutes, sections 410.32 and 412.301 (collectively, Act) to issue
and sell capital notes (Capital Notes), subject to debt limits, to finance the purchase of
capital equipment having an expected useful life at least as long as the term of the Capital
Notes; and
• WHEREAS, the League of Minnesota Cities Insurance Trust (LMCIT) has
offered to purchase Capital Notes of the City of Lakeville to be issued for financing
Bleachers at a price of par for notes bearing interest at the rate of 3.00% per annum to
maturity; and
WHEREAS, it is found and determined that the offer of LMCIT to purchase the
City's Notes for Bleacher replacement purposes is a favorable offer, is in the best interests
of the health, safety and welfare of the residents of the City and should be accepted.
N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, by the City Council of the City of
Lakeville that:
1). The offer of LMCIT to purchase Capital Notes of the City of Lakeville is
accepted, provided, however, that the City reserves the right to withdraw this
approval at any time prior to the adoption of a final resolution awarding the sale of
the Notes.
2) The Mayor and City Clerk of the City are authorized and directed to execute and
deliver a certified copy of this resolution to LMCIT.
•
3) The City Council will consider a resolution on April 15, 2002 that will set forth the
principal amount of the Notes, their form and specifications and the procedure for
their payment.
4) This resolution is a declaration of official intent by the City Council to the effect
that the City of Lakeville intends to reimburse itself for the costs of the Bleachers
.from the proceeds oftax-exempt bonds or other obligations, .that is, the Capital
Notes described in this resolution. A copy of this resolution is to be kept on file at
Lakeville City Hall and is available for public inspection.
